# SOP-001: Migrate Komodo Stack from UI-Defined to Git-Based
|
|
|
|
**Status:** Active
|
|
**Created:** April 11, 2026
|
|
**Last Updated:** April 11, 2026
|
|
**Owner:** Nathan Castaldi
|
|
**Applies To:** All Komodo-managed Docker Compose stacks
|
|
|
|
---
|
|
|
|
## Purpose
|
|
|
|
Convert an existing Komodo stack from UI-defined (manual configuration) to Git-based (GitOps workflow) to enable:
|
|
- Version control and change tracking
|
|
- Automated deployments via webhooks
|
|
- Easier rollback and disaster recovery
|
|
- Multi-environment consistency

## Migration Procedure
|
|
|
|
### Step 2: Create Repository Directory Structure
|
|
|
|
On your **local machine** (or via Working Copy on iPad):
|
|
|
|
```bash
|
|
# Navigate to homelab repo
|
|
cd ~/homelab # Or your local path
|
|
|
|
# Create the directory structure
|
|
mkdir -p nodes/{node-name}/{stack-name}
|
|
|
|
# Example:
|
|
mkdir -p nodes/waldorf/sonarr
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
**Directory naming convention:**
|
|
- Node name: `heimdall`, `waldorf`, `watchtower`
|
|
- Stack name: Lowercase, matches service (e.g., `plex`, `tunarr`, `sonarr`)
|
|
|
|
---
|
|
|
|
### Step 3: Create compose.yaml
|
|
|
|
Create `nodes/{node-name}/{stack-name}/compose.yaml` with the **sanitized** configuration:
|
|
|
|
```yaml
|
|
services:
|
|
{service-name}:
|
|
image: {registry}/{image}:{tag} # ⚠️ NO 'v' prefix on tag
|
|
container_name: {container-name}
|
|
restart: unless-stopped # or 'always'
|
|
ports:
|
|
- {host-port}:{container-port}
|
|
environment:
|
|
- TZ=America/New_York
|
|
# ⚠️ DO NOT store passwords/tokens here
|
|
# Use Komodo UI Environment Variables instead
|
|
volumes:
|
|
- /mnt/appdata/{service}/config:/config
|
|
- /mnt/media/data:/data # If applicable
|
|
# Optional: GPU passthrough
|
|
deploy:
|
|
resources:
|
|
reservations:
|
|
devices:
|
|
- driver: nvidia
|
|
count: 1
|
|
capabilities: [gpu]
|
|
# Optional: Device passthrough (Intel QuickSync, etc.)
|
|
devices:
|
|
- /dev/dri:/dev/dri
|
|
# Optional: Traefik labels
|
|
labels:
|
|
- "traefik.enable=true"
|
|
- "traefik.http.routers.{service}.rule=Host(`{service}.castaldifamily.com`)"
|
|
- "komodo.managed=true"
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
**⚠️ Critical Configuration Rules:**
|
|
|
|
1. **Image Tags:**
|
|
- ✅ Correct: `image: chrisbenincasa/tunarr:1.2.11`
|
|
- ❌ Wrong: `image: chrisbenincasa/tunarr:v1.2.11` (no `v` prefix)
|
|
|
|
2. **Secrets Management:**
|
|
- ❌ **NEVER** commit passwords, API keys, or claim tokens to Git
|
|
- ✅ Use Komodo Stack Environment Variables for secrets
|
|
- ✅ Use placeholders in compose: `- PLEX_CLAIM=${PLEX_CLAIM}`
|
|
|
|
3. **Volume Paths:**
|
|
- Use absolute paths starting with `/mnt/appdata/`
|
|
- Ensure paths exist on the target node
|
|
- Match UID/GID permissions (usually `1000:1000`)
|

### Step 5: Reconfigure Stack in Komodo UI
|
|
|
|
1. **Navigate to Komodo UI** → Stacks → Select your stack
|
|
2. **Change stack type:**
|
|
- Click **Edit Stack** (gear icon)
|
|
- Change **Source Type** from `Manual` to `Git Repo`
|
|
|
|
3. **Configure Git settings:**
|
|
|
|
| Field | Value |
|
|
|-------|-------|
|
|
| **Repo** | `homelab` |
|
|
| **Branch** | `main` |
|
|
| **Run Directory** | `nodes/{node-name}/{stack-name}` |
|
|
| **File Paths** | *(leave blank - uses compose.yaml by default)* |
|
|
|
|
4. **Re-add Environment Variables (Secrets):**
|
|
- Click **Environment Variables** tab
|
|
- Add back any secrets from your pre-migration notes:
|
|
```
|
|
PLEX_CLAIM=claim-xxxxxxxxx
|
|
SONARR_API_KEY=x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
5. **Save Configuration**
|
|
|
|
---
|
|
|
|
### Step 6: Deploy and Verify
|
|
|
|
1. **Pull from Git:**
|
|
- Click **Pull Stack** button
|
|
- Wait for success notification
|
|
- Verify "Last pulled" timestamp updated
|
|
|
|
2. **Deploy Stack:**
|
|
- Click **Deploy Stack** button
|
|
- Monitor deployment logs in Komodo UI
|
|
- Wait for "Running" status
|
|
|
|
3. **Verify on Target Node:**
|
|
|
|
```bash
|
|
# SSH to the node
|
|
ssh chester@10.0.0.{node-ip}
|
|
|
|
# Check container status
|
|
docker ps | grep {container-name}
|
|
|
|
# Check logs for errors
|
|
docker logs {container-name} --tail 50
|
|
|
|
# Verify volumes mounted correctly
|
|
docker inspect {container-name} | grep -A 10 "Mounts"
|
|
|
|
# If GPU passthrough required:
|
|
docker exec {container-name} nvidia-smi
|
|
```

## Common Issues
|
|
|
|
### Issue: "Image not found" after deploy
|
|
|
|
**Cause:** Docker tag has `v` prefix (e.g., `v1.2.11` instead of `1.2.11`)
|
|
|
|
**Fix:**
|
|
```yaml
|
|
# In compose.yaml, remove 'v' prefix
|
|
image: user/app:1.2.11 # Not v1.2.11
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
---
|
|
|
|
### Issue: Environment variables not applied
|
|
|
|
**Cause:** Secrets defined in Git-based compose.yaml instead of Komodo UI
|
|
|
|
**Fix:**
|
|
1. Remove secrets from `compose.yaml` in Git
|
|
2. Use placeholders: `- API_KEY=${API_KEY}`
|
|
3. Add actual values in Komodo UI → Stack → Environment Variables
|
|
|
|
---
|
|
|
|
### Issue: Pull Stack button doesn't update files
|
|
|
|
**Cause:** Known issue (see [KBA-001](../KBAs/KBA-001-Komodo-GitOps-Stack-Deployment-Failures.md))
|
|
|
|
**Workaround:**
|
|
```bash
|
|
# SSH to node
|
|
docker exec komodo-periphery-{node} sh -c \
|
|
'cp /etc/komodo/repos/homelab/nodes/{node}/{stack}/compose.yaml \
|
|
/etc/komodo/stacks/{stack}/compose.yaml'
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
---
|
|
|
|
### Issue: Permission denied on volume mounts
|
|
|
|
**Cause:** UID/GID mismatch between container and host directory
|
|
|
|
**Fix:**
|
|
```bash
|
|
# On target node, set correct ownership
|
|
sudo chown -R 1000:1000 /mnt/appdata/{service}/
|
|
```

## Security Considerations
|
|
|
|
### Secrets Management
|
|
|
|
| ❌ DO NOT | ✅ DO |
|
|
|-----------|-------|
|
|
| Commit passwords to Git | Use Komodo Environment Variables |
|
|
| Store API keys in compose.yaml | Use `${VAR_NAME}` placeholders |
|
|
| Hardcode claim tokens | Inject via Komodo UI |
|
|
|
|
### Example: Plex Claim Token
|
|
|
|
**Bad (in Git):**
|
|
```yaml
|
|
environment:
|
|
- PLEX_CLAIM=claim-sxFpsPTDzzF-9RZAxtUL # ❌ Exposed in Git
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
**Good (in Git):**
|
|
```yaml
|
|
environment:
|
|
- PLEX_CLAIM=${PLEX_CLAIM} # ✅ Placeholder
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
**In Komodo UI:**
|
|
- Environment Variables → Add: `PLEX_CLAIM=claim-sxFpsPTDzzF-9RZAxtUL`
